Output 50fa8d586328c259309a8deb4242cc8dcb227dc32a2fd9e1f493a0bb93077b3d:0

value
734180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f6b401e0dc47aaaaa44fb388de831556991e01 OP_EQUAL
address
3FTEpZ5hqsjUmY6o2ASgQyoFV4pPPftsVV
transaction
50fa8d586328c259309a8deb4242cc8dcb227dc32a2fd9e1f493a0bb93077b3d
confirmations
174074
spent
true